自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

zhw74101的博客

经验分享,主要以 Mac 为主

  • 博客(9)
  • 资源 (5)
  • 问答 (2)
  • 收藏
  • 关注

原创 SpringSecurity(三): Springboot 3.2.1 整合 SpringSecurity自定义异常处理

1.自定义认证失败和授权失败的处理方案//授权失败处理@Component@Override//认证失败处理@Component@Override2.配置进入security@Autowired@Autowired//2.配置springsecurity的放行路径等信息@Bean//配置自定义的异常处理类//认证失败//授权失败。

2024-01-19 12:21:44 608 1

原创 SpringSecurity(二): Springboot 3.2.1 整合 SpringSecurity 完成授权

Override//1.根据用户名查询用户信息//2.TODO 查询该用户的权限列表并整合对象//按照security需求,将本地的 role 置换成 GrantedAuthority//springsecurity需要的权限类型为:SimpleGrantedAuthority//每个角色需要提供 "ROLE_" 前缀,@Data//为了满足security权限校验,提供装在权限的集合并通过getAuthorities返回@Override。

2024-01-19 12:20:21 626

原创 SpringSecurity(一): Springboot 3.2.1 整合 SpringSecurity 完成认证

目的:将springsecurity默认的登录逻辑迁移到自定义的逻辑上(访问数据库)/*实现 UserDetailsService 接口,自定义校验逻辑@Component让spring知晓自定义的内容*/@Component@Autowired@Override//1.根据用户名查询用户信息//2.TODO 查询该用户的权限列表并整合对象/*

2024-01-19 12:17:50 1514 1

原创 springBoot+Dubbo+Zookeeper整合实现最简单的RPC调用服务(总结)

springBoot+Dubbo+Zookeeper整合实现最简单的RPC调用服务(总结)这一两天在学习Dubbo在集成springBoot、zookeeper、dubbo的时候遇到了一些问题,对这些问题进行一个总结和反思以及扩展思考。一、首先是总结集成过程 1.安装好 zookeeper 、谷歌下载好Dubbo-admin.war项目,并能够在tomcat中启动,进入dubbo管理界面...

2018-04-09 16:00:08 4891

原创 Spring AOP

Spring AOPaop的关键概念: 切面:其实就是以一个类,也就是好多类中都要用到的公共的部分抽取出来放到一个类中,就叫切面,使用 @Aspect 和 @component 注解共同修饰这个切面类,表示申明这是一个切面,并且将这个切面交给spring容器管理 切入点:其实就是程序执行过程中被执行到的连接点,也就是说,这是个概念,而不是实际存在的,切入点就是连接点,连接点不一定都是切

2017-08-02 14:57:26 359

原创 Zookeeper 和 tomcat 的安装和使用

zookeeper 开发

2017-05-17 20:08:18 4204

原创 Mac 系统中的java环境 JDK 1.8 的安装说明

JDK的安装是每一个进行java开发的人员必须具备的环境之一,但是由于mac系统和windows系统的区别,很多小伙伴换了系统之后,都不知道该怎么安装JDK,导致不能进行后续的开发工作。

2017-05-17 19:49:31 1164

原创 maven 3.50 的下载和安装

maven 是 后期项目整合中 jar包管理的神器,对于mac系统的maven的安装以下做详细解说

2017-05-17 19:46:21 801

原创 dubbo 的安装和使用

要在项目中使用dubbo框架管理项目中的服务,需要安装dubbo来进行可视化管理操作

2017-05-17 17:24:21 374

dubbo-admin ROOT.war

dubbo-admin ROOT.war ROOT是基于JDK1.7的,建议使用tomcat7

2017-05-17

apache-maven-3.5.0-bin.tar

apache-maven-3.5.0-bin.tar

2017-05-17

apache-tomcat-7.0.77.tar

apache-tomcat-7.0.77.tar

2017-05-17

zookeeper-3.4.10.tar

dubbo 的 服务注册中心

2017-05-17

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除